  • I've been using Tiger Lily florist for a few years now, and here's why. In 2012, we used a different florist for our wedding. They were okay, but not great. They made obvious mistakes (my boutonniere was completely dead) and then didn't fix them until I pointed them out, as if they were hoping I wouldn't notice. Later that year, we ordered a corsage and boutonniere for my brother-in-law's senior prom from the same flower shop that did our wedding. When I went to pick them up, the flowers were kind of a mess -- broken petals, obvious wilting, et cetera. Yuck. In a panic, I called Tiger Lily and explained the situation. I told them I had maybe three hours before they had to go, and I needed new flowers, and could they help? Sure, they told me. No problem. Two hours later, I was leaving Tiger Lily on East Sahara with big, beautiful floral pieces. On short notice. For less money than the other shop. Since then, I've ordered flowers from Tiger Lily probably five or six times. Each time, the flowers have been gorgeous, super fresh, lush, and fragrant. The staff have always been friendly and accommodating, and they've been more than willing to bend over backwards to help me -- even when I'm the one who made the mistake. Here's an example of what I mean. I ordered a New Baby arrangement for some friends of ours last Friday, hoping to pick up the flowers myself and bring them during a visit. Well, that didn't happen, and I couldn't pick up the flowers, so I asked to convert the order to a delivery. I'd missed the delivery cut-off for the day, and Tiger Lily is closed on Sunday, so this morning they re-made the entire arrangement (for no additional charge) and delivered it to our friends' home. I haven't heard back from our friends yet, but I don't think I'll be disappointed. I never have been before. Edit: since I started writing this review, I used Tiger Lily to send my wife some flowers at work for her birthday. TLF hit it out of the park yet again. I am 100% satisfied.
